            Bug ID: 31995
           Summary: build_holds_queue.pl should check to see if the
                    RealTime syspref is on

The real time hold queue and the build_holds_queue.pl jobs are not 100%
compatible in that we should not be running the cron if the real time queue is
enabled, this could lead to double server work. It would be good to have a
check in build_holds_queue for the RealTimeHoldsQueue syspref and not run the
job if the preference is enabled. 

There might be times when we'd want to force a run of this job without changing
the syspref. To that end we would also want a flag for this job so that system
administrators could force the job from the command line if required,
overriding this limitation.
